DES MOINES – It’s been four days since an investigative report from the Des Moines Register revealed that Zach Lahn’s running mate Derek Wulf is under criminal investigation and is accused of theft and fraud, and Lahn has refused to address the serious allegations against his running mate.

In addition to being under criminal investigation, Wulf is involved in multiple disputes with farmers, lenders, and contractors, and is millions of dollars in debt. Farmers, who were already struggling financially, said Wulf’s predatory business practices “contributed to their strain.”
